Tech lead generation is the process of finding and turning potential customers into qualified leads for a software or IT service. Two common ways to do this are inbound and outbound. Inbound focuses on attracting interest through content and channels where buyers already spend time. Outbound focuses on reaching out directly through outreach campaigns like cold email and LinkedIn.
This article compares inbound vs outbound tech lead generation and explains how the key differences show up in strategy, execution, and results.
It also covers which approach can fit different goals and team setups.
Tech lead generation agency services can help teams choose the right mix, plan campaigns, and manage outreach and content work.
A “lead” is a business contact that can be pursued for sales. A “qualified lead” usually has signals that match the target (industry, company size, tech stack, or active need).
The buying journey often includes problem awareness, evaluation, and vendor selection. Tech lead generation aims to move contacts through these steps with the right messages and proof.
Inbound uses helpful assets that earn attention over time. Outbound uses targeted messages sent to specific accounts or contacts. Both can create pipeline, but the starting point and workflows differ.
Inbound can depend on search intent and brand trust. Outbound can depend on targeting accuracy, message quality, and follow-up discipline.
Want To Grow Sales With SEO?
AtOnce is an SEO agency that can help companies get more leads and sales from Google. AtOnce can:
Inbound tech lead generation starts by creating assets that answer common questions. These assets may include blog posts, technical guides, case studies, and comparison pages.
When content matches search intent, it can draw visits from people already looking for solutions. Some visitors later convert through forms, demos, or contact requests.
Many teams use a mix of the channels below:
For tech lead generation, assets usually focus on clarity and credibility. Topics can include implementation steps, integration details, security approach, and delivery process.
Examples of inbound lead magnets include:
Because inbound relies on content quality and topic focus, content marketing for tech lead generation can support SEO, nurture, and conversion goals. For an example approach, this guide can help: content marketing for tech lead generation.
Outbound tech lead generation starts with lists of accounts or people that fit a target profile. Messages are then sent to initiate a conversation.
Outbound often works best when the target has a clear trigger, such as a project timeline, technology change, funding event, or staffing gap.
Outbound can include multiple channels used in a coordinated sequence:
Outbound messages often follow a simple pattern: relevant context, a specific problem angle, and a low-friction action. The message should match the technical services being offered.
For example, a message about a cloud modernization offering can reference migration planning, architecture review, or cost and performance goals.
Follow-up matters in outbound because many replies arrive after an initial send. Teams often use a short sequence with different value points.
A common outbound flow includes:
Cold email planning is a core part of outbound for many tech firms. This resource can support process design: cold email for tech lead generation.
LinkedIn can also support prospecting and credibility building. This guide covers strategy and workflow: LinkedIn strategy for tech lead generation.
Inbound starts with content and buyer interest. Outbound starts with a target list and direct outreach.
Inbound may be driven by search and engagement. Outbound is driven by message delivery, targeting fit, and follow-up.
Inbound can take longer to build because SEO and content distribution need time. Outbound can create early conversations when targeting and messaging are strong.
Even with outbound, results often improve with learning over repeated campaigns.
Inbound may struggle when topics do not match real search intent or when conversion paths are weak. Outbound may struggle when lists are too broad, messages are not specific, or follow-up is inconsistent.
Both approaches can fail due to low offer clarity, weak proof, or unclear qualification rules.
Inbound lead generation often needs tight handoff rules so sales can respond quickly when form fills or demo requests arrive. Outbound requires sales and marketing alignment on reply handling, qualification, and scheduling.
Clear definitions for “qualified” help reduce wasted cycles on both sides.
Outbound can feel more controllable because the team can adjust targeting, messaging, and cadence. Inbound can compound because assets can keep attracting traffic after publishing.
In practice, many teams manage both: outbound to fill pipeline gaps while inbound builds long-term demand.
Want A CMO To Improve Your Marketing?
AtOnce is a marketing agency that can help companies get more leads from Google and paid ads:
Inbound can provide useful signals like topic interest, content type, and engagement depth. Someone who downloads a technical guide may be closer to evaluation than a casual reader.
Teams often score leads based on actions such as visiting solution pages, returning to the site, or requesting a demo.
Outbound qualification often relies on whether the contact and account match the ideal customer profile. It may also rely on their response, the questions they ask, and whether they share constraints like timeline and budget.
Outbound teams can add qualification steps such as discovery questions early in replies.
Inbound can be more topic-driven because content is built around buyer questions. Outbound can be more account-driven because campaigns are built around specific companies and roles.
Both methods can use topic and account together. For example, inbound can target partner ecosystems, while outbound can reference industry-specific pain points.
Inbound messaging often aims to educate first and build trust. This can include “how it works” explanations, implementation details, and risk-reducing process steps.
Proof is important, such as case study outcomes, team credentials, and security or delivery practices.
Outbound messaging aims to earn a reply. It often needs relevance to the recipient’s role and an easy next step, like a short call or a resource that solves a specific issue.
Instead of long narratives, messages often use tight structure and clear focus.
Inbound offers often convert through demos, consultations, or downloadable materials. The offer must connect to a real need implied by the content.
Outbound offers often start with a low-friction option such as a quick fit check, a short audit, or a relevant benchmark discussion.
An inbound workflow can include:
An outbound workflow can include:
Many teams use overlapping tools, even with different channels. Examples include CRM systems, marketing automation, analytics, and sales engagement tools.
Regardless of approach, shared data quality (contacts, company fields, and source tracking) helps reduce reporting gaps.
Want A Consultant To Improve Your Website?
AtOnce is a marketing agency that can improve landing pages and conversion rates for companies. AtOnce can:
Inbound measurement often includes:
Outbound metrics often include:
Attribution can get messy when buyers touch multiple channels. A prospect may see inbound content, then reply to outbound later.
Teams can reduce confusion by tracking both first-touch and last-touch sources and by logging campaign references inside CRM notes.
Inbound can fit when the service benefits from education, technical explanation, and credibility building. It can also fit when buyers search for solutions related to specific use cases.
Inbound may be a stronger long-term fit when brand trust and technical proof take time to build.
Outbound may fit when short-term pipeline is needed or when target accounts are known. It can be effective when decision makers can be reached and when outreach can reference relevant triggers.
Outbound may also help test messaging and offers quickly.
Many teams use a hybrid plan. Outbound can fill pipeline needs while inbound assets improve conversion and reduce cost per lead over time.
Blending works best when sales and marketing share clear qualification rules and when inbound content supports outreach messaging.
Inbound could publish guides on discovery workshops, requirements gathering, and delivery timelines. These pages can target search intent for “software development discovery” or “delivery process for outsourced teams.”
Outbound could target CTOs or product leaders at selected companies and send a message about an architecture review or sprint planning support, followed by a resource that matches their role.
Inbound can build topic clusters around security assessments, audit readiness, and incident response playbooks. Each asset can link to an offer like a risk review call.
Outbound can target security leaders with outreach tied to specific compliance needs. The follow-up can share a checklist or outline a short assessment approach.
Inbound can create content about migration planning, integration with existing systems, and operational readiness. It can also include case studies that show the steps taken and how risks were managed.
Outbound can focus on selected accounts where modernization is likely and send a message referencing architecture alignment, timeline constraints, and delivery steps.
Inbound can attract the wrong visitors when targeting is too broad. Outbound can waste effort when lists do not match the ideal customer profile.
Clear ICP rules and role alignment help reduce this.
Publishing content alone may not generate leads if forms, CTAs, and handoff steps are not set up. Landing pages also need to match the content topic.
Conversion paths should connect to the offer and the stage of buyer readiness.
Outbound can underperform when messages do not include credible proof like past work, delivery process, or technical experience.
Proof can appear in short form: case study snippets, team credentials, and clear service scope.
Inbound can lose momentum if lead routing is slow or if follow-up is inconsistent. Outbound can lose reply chances if sequencing stops early or if replies are not handled quickly.
Speed and consistency can matter for both approaches.
Teams can decide between inbound vs outbound by checking practical factors:
For teams that want structured planning and execution, working with a specialist can help. A tech lead generation agency can support inbound content creation, outbound campaign management, CRM workflow setup, and reporting.
If a blended plan is needed, agencies can often coordinate the message alignment between inbound assets and outbound outreach.
Inbound and outbound tech lead generation differ in where they start, how they attract interest, and how they build pipeline. Inbound often relies on search intent, helpful assets, and trust. Outbound often relies on targeting, direct messaging, and follow-up sequences.
Many teams see the best results when both work together: outbound creates near-term conversations while inbound improves conversion and supports long-term demand.
Want AtOnce To Improve Your Marketing?
AtOnce can help companies improve lead generation, SEO, and PPC. We can improve landing pages, conversion rates, and SEO traffic to websites.